How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Orangewood Park?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Orangewood Park Studio Apartments | $1,617 | $1,300 | $1,970 |
Orangewood Park 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,105 | $1,650 | $3,002 |
| Orangewood Park 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,573 | $1,875 | $3,036 |
| Orangewood Park 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,189 | $2,675 | $3,950 |

How much rent can you afford?
The common "Rule of Thumb" is that rent should be no more than 30% of your income. How much is that? Enter your monthly income and click "Calculate My Budget" to find out.
